Retrying failed exports (Fernwick pipeline): failed export jobs land in the dead-letter queue with status EXPORT_FAILED. Do not re-run the whole batch. Requeue individual jobs via the Fernwick admin CLI with the --retry flag; max three attempts before escalating to the Datamill team. If the destination bucket is unreachable, check the Corvex gateway status first. Never retry jobs older than 48 hours without sign-off. Full retry procedure and escalation matrix are documented on the internal page here.

operations page: https://confluence.lumicsys.internal/projects/display/projects/display

# Service Accounts: String Extraction

The `extract-i18n` script pulls translatable strings from all Bramblewick repos and pushes them to the Glossa service. It runs under the `i18n-extractor` service account. Do not run it under your personal account; Glossa rate-limits individual users aggressively. The account has write access to the staging catalog only. Set the token in your shell before invoking the script. The current staging token is below.

API key for kahap-kafog: zpat15_6qzxZ7YR8aDwjmp

Changelog — Marrowline partner SFTP drop, key rotation (cycle 11). The inbound drop for partner feeds now authenticates against a refreshed host identity; the previous key was retired cleanly with no overlap gaps observed during the 24-hour dual-acceptance window. On-call should update the known-hosts snapshot on both relay nodes and confirm the nightly Gullhaven feed lands without retries. For verification during handover, the newly active signing key is recorded immediately below.

release key, taduf-yajef: bky13_uGiieNoy5KKUY

## Releases

Validrix plugins are published as signed bundles. The release manager tags the candidate, runs `validrix-pack --verify-schema`, and pushes to the staging registry. Every validator plugin must pass the conformance suite before signing; unsigned bundles are rejected by the loader at install time. Once the suite is green, sign the bundle with the release key below.

deploy key for kagup-bawig: bky9_ZMq28eTw9